TWO sisters make heads turn whenever they go out walking.

All the attention is due to their unusual choice of companions.

Kathia Underwood, co-owner of Pets Quest, in Lynchford Road, North Camp, walks huge Great Dane Izzy, while sister Jessica MacGregor, of Aldershot, walks tiny Chihuahua/Yorkie cross Lu Lu.

Great Dane Izzy weighs about 45kg, while little Lu Lu weighs only about 3kg.

Kathia, who has worked at Pets Quest for 14 years, and owned it with her mum Jan MacGregor for three years, was given Izzy as a gift from her husband on their fifth wedding anniversary.

Jessica, of Lower Farnham Road, Aldershot, works part-time at the shop. She got Lu Lu a few months after Kathia got Izzy; when she first laid eyes on her it was love at first sight.

Though they’re clearly very different, the two pooches get along just fine.

The two sisters, who are very close, didn’t question putting the two dogs together. 

Kathia, of Lynchford Road, said: “We just thought well, they’re dogs and they’ll get on and they do.”

Despite the size difference, their personalities are very similar.

“One’s a gentle giant and the other’s a gentle little one,” said Kathia.

The dogs are very popular with the community. Some visitors to Pets Quest are only there for a cuddle or a slobber, said Kathia.
